MOSCOW (UrduPoint News / Sputnik - 11th February, 2019) At least 10 militants from the Taliban movement were killed and 15 others were wounded during operations conducted by the Afghan police and intelligence in the country's northeastern Takhar province, local media reported on Monday, citing the 209th Shaheen Corps of the Afghan Military in the North.

The operations were carried out in the province's districts of Khwajah Ghar, Dasht-e-Qala, Yangi Qala, and Khwajah Bahauddin, the Khaama Press News Agency specified.

According to the news outlet, the Afghan Air Force also carried out airstrikes against militants in Hazrat Sultan area of the provincial capital of Kunduz leaving two militants killed and three other injured.

Representatives of the Taliban movement have not commented on the casulaties so far.

Afghanistan has long been suffering from an unstable security situation. The government has been fighting the Taliban, which has been waging a war against Kabul for almost two decades, and the Islamic State terrorist group (IS, banned in Russia), which has been operating in Afghanistan since 2015.
